Output 40a66a6284b1bacc31f87e93771b81d1dd581dc91e6aaf63a50035f1400b9bd3:14

value
109908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1133929636ed7a5cfe179615a5d66cec82ec6329 OP_EQUAL
address
33FyC8dAmq4CciQe15YHVvLeeqbViiiDBT
transaction
40a66a6284b1bacc31f87e93771b81d1dd581dc91e6aaf63a50035f1400b9bd3
spent
true